Step-by-Step: How to Obtain a Passport in Protivin, Iowa

Getting a passport might feel like a mountain to climb, but here’s the thing—it’s mostly about knowing the right steps and ticking off the checklist. Here’s a straightforward breakdown:

  1. Gather Your Documents: You’ll need proof of U.S. citizenship (like a birth certificate), a valid ID (driver’s license works), and a photocopy of that ID.
  2. Fill Out Form DS-11: This is the application for a new passport. You can fill it out online and print it or grab a form at the Cresco Post Office.
  3. Get Passport Photos: The Cresco Post Office offers photo services, or you can visit local stores. Remember, photos must meet strict guidelines—white background, full face, no glasses.
  4. Visit the Post Office in Person: For first-time applicants, appearing in person is mandatory. Bring all your documents, the completed form, and payment.
  5. Pay the Fees: The current fees vary depending on the type and speed of processing. Standard adult passports are around $130, including the execution fee.
  6. Wait for Processing: Standard processing generally takes 8 to 11 weeks, but expedited options are available for an additional fee.

Just a Quick Sidestep: Passport Cards and Other Travel IDs

While we’re chatting about passports in Protivin, Iowa, have you heard about passport cards? They’re a handy, wallet-sized alternative valid for land and sea travel to Canada, Mexico, the Caribbean, and Bermuda. Not for air travel, though—so keep that in mind.

For travelers with more local ambitions or frequent border crossings, a passport card can be a convenient, less bulky option. It’s cheaper too, which is always a plus.

When Speed Matters: Expedited Passport Services

Life doesn’t always wait patiently, does it? Sometimes, you need that passport yesterday. The U.S. Department of State offers expedited processing for an added fee, reducing wait times to about 5 to 7 weeks—or even less in emergencies.

Here’s the kicker: you’ll want to call ahead or check online for the nearest passport agency if you need it super fast. The Cresco Post Office can process expedited applications, but they’ll need you to provide proof of travel within 72 hours for urgent cases.
